        All Apple II's are capable of viewing GIF graphic images, though
the quality will greatly vary depending on the model your using. When
talking about an 8-bit Apple II (II,II+,IIe,IIc,IIc+ or clone) viewing
is quite limited, and to my knowledge there's only one application that
can even support displaying GIF -- Jason Harper's IIGIF. All you have is
High Resolution and Double-High Resolution to work with and in monochrome
these give you either 240x192 or 560x192. This is fine for viewing 1-bit
B&W images (pixels either on or off), such as those from old monochrome
Macs or line-art that's not of too high a resolution.

        Color, however, is quite a different story. You only have up
to 6 colors (HR) or 16 color (DHR), but the real limitation here is that
due to color placement restrictions, you lose a great deal of resolution
and get color bleeding/fringing affects. In color your resolution in both
modes is 140x192 and you generally get a mess due the glitches with the
way color works. In otherwords, it's virtually worthless unless you have
some _very_ simple low-resolution/color GIF images, such as a cartoon scan.
And even then you shouldn't expect much.

        The Apple IIgs is much better suited for viewing GIF images. It
has a true 320x200 and 640x200 (Super High Resolution) mode. I say "true"
in the sense that none of the above restrictions apply, the resolution
doesn't shift when color is used nor are there any bleeding/fringing
side effects when placing colors next to each other. Also you have a
12-bit color palette (4096 colors) which to work with, giving 256 distinct
colors with 16 shades or hues of each color (256 * 16 = 4096). Where the
limitation comes in is the amount of colors that can be used at once on
screen. In the 320 mode, that is up to 16 colors. There are ways to get
more colors on screen, but you must use scanline interrupts. In otherwords,
you split the screen several times vertically. By spliting it 16 times
you can have 256 colors, while doing it 200 times up to 3200 colors. This
sounds impressive, but in fact all you can have are _no more_ than 16
colors horizontally. Think of it as 16 or 200 separate pictures cut out,
and pasted one under the other. Really all we're doing is creating multiple
16 color images going down the screen. Certainly a great trick, but since 
many GIFs use more than 16 colors across, results will vary. Sometimes 
this can work quite nicely, it all depends how many colors are used 
vertically rather than horizontally. 

	Another solution is to use greyscales to view an image. Take 16 
shades of grey (all the colors inbetween absolute white and absolute black) 
and re-create the image this way. This gives you a near photographic quality 
image, but no color of course. PCs and Macs usually use a wider range of 
colors inbetween white and black, giving 256 greyscales. Finally there's 
the 640 mode, but I won't touch on it too much considering only 4 colors are 
usuable in this mode without any restrictions (it can have 16 pure colors per
line using "mini-palettes" and even split the screen as in the 320 mode, but 
all this can get a tad bit more complex than what I described above). In any 
case, the 640 mode generally isn't used for GIF displays, unless your looking
at line art or 2-bit color images. :) There are countless GIF display programs
for the IIgs, the most popular one being Prism 1.0 and recently Convert 3200.

	That information is outdated. With the Second Sight video board,
not only can a modern PC display be connected to an Apple IIe or IIgs,
but you can use it for displaying GIF and JPEG images in TrueColor at
high resolutions (ie, 640x480x16.7 million colors). A Macintosh display
should work as well with certain PC->Mac video adapters linked to the
